在数字货币日益普及的今天,越来越多的人开始使用加密钱包来存储和管理他们的数字资产。无论是比特币、以太坊...
在当今的数字化时代,区块链技术的出现彻底改变了我们对金融、数据和信任的看法。作为区块链生态系统的重要组成部分,区块链钱包用于安全存储和管理加密货币及数字资产。这些钱包的对接,尤其是在不同平台、应用或服务之间的对接,涉及到许多因素。本文将深入分析区块链钱包对接所需的时间,并探讨影响这一过程的主要因素。
区块链钱包是用户用来存储、发送和接收加密货币的工具,它可以是软件程序,硬件设备或在线平台。钱包对接则是将一个区块链钱包与其他平台或应用进行连接,使其能够实现综合使用,提升用户体验。例如,用户可能需要将他们的数字货币钱包与交易所、支付平台或去中心化金融(DeFi)协议连接。
对接区块链钱包的时间并不是一成不变的,它受到多种因素的影响。以下是一些最主要的因素:
不同区块链标准(例如以太坊、比特币、Solana等)之间的技术复杂性直接影响对接时间。不同区块链使用不同的协议和API,开发者需要了解有关于这些链的文档、工具和开发环境。更复杂的技术需求通常意味着更长的对接时间。
无论是个人用户还是企业,在进行钱包对接时,安全性始终是首要考虑的因素。开发者需要确保对接过程中的数据安全和加密,防止黑客攻击和数据泄露。为此,可能需要额外的时间来实施安全措施,比如多重身份验证、加密传输和钱包备份等。
开发团队的经验水平对钱包对接所需的时间有直接影响。经验丰富的开发者通常能更快地识别问题并找到解决方案。反之,不熟悉区块链技术的开发者可能会在对接过程中遇到更多的挑战,导致整体时间延长。
许多区块链钱包和服务提供商都提供API和SDK,以帮助开发者实现对接。这些工具简化了对接的过程。然而,不同工具的文档、功能和兼容性可能存在差异,因此可用性高的API会显著减少对接所需时间。
对接完成后,进行全面测试是必不可少的步骤,以确保一切功能正常。测试的复杂性和深度将直接影响对接的时间。开发团队需要时间来进行回归测试、单元测试以及性能测试等,确保系统的稳定性和安全性。
区块链钱包的对接一般遵循以下步骤:
明确对接的目标和需求,例如需要与哪些应用程序或服务进行连接,具体功能是什么,以及对安全性和用户体验的要求。
深入研究相关技术文档,了解目标钱包和对接平台的API接口,以及它们的功能和限制。
进行实际的编码和开发,初步实现对接功能。这一阶段可能会遇到技术挑战,因此需要灵活应对。
在对接完成后,进行必要的安全性检查,以确保所有数据传输都是加密的,并无泄露风险。
全面测试对接功能是否如预期般工作,包括性能测试和压力测试,以在上线前解决潜在问题。
最后,完成对接后上线,之后需进行定期的维护和更新,以应对潜在的安全威胁和技术更迭。
区块链钱包对接可能会面临多个问题导致失败,通常包括以下几个方面:
1. 技术不兼容:不同区块链支持的协议和技术不同,可能导致对接不成功,开发者需要确保使用的技术和工具能够兼容目标区块链。
2. API变动:钱包或服务提供商的API发生变化,未及时更新导致对接失败。
3. 网络由于网络往返延迟或连接不稳定,可能导致请求时间过长,开销增加。
4. 安全认证失败:如存在身份验证漏洞或令牌过期,导致对接过程被中断。
5. 开发者缺乏经验:在技术复杂的情况下,缺乏经验的开发者可能无法快速有效地解决问题,而导致对接失败。
以某个加密交易所与区块链钱包的对接为例,交易所希望用户能够直接从钱包中进行存款和提现。在对接过程中,交易所的开发团队发现API调用 返回的结果不一致,导致交易失败。通过回滚版本和增加更多的测试案例,团队逐步解决了问题,最终实现了用户能够便捷地从钱包转移资金到交易所的功能。因此,在实施对接时,要注意建立全面的测试机制,确保问题可被及时发现并解决。
选择最佳钱包进行对接,很大程度上取决于您的需求和项目性质:
1. 安全性:优先选择那些在领域内具有良好声誉,以及使用高级安全措施的钱包。
2. 用户友好性:良好的用户体验和简单的操作界面可以提高用户的参与度。
3. 功能特性:确保钱包支持您所需的各种功能,如多币种支持、与智能合约的兼容等。
4. 开发支持:确保钱包提供详细的技术文档、API以及开发支持,方便快速对接。
5. 交易费用:不同钱包之间可能存在交易费用的差异,也需要将其纳入考虑。
维护和更新是确保区块链钱包对接稳定和安全的关键环节:
1. 定期检测:定期检查对接过程中可能出现的问题,如API失效、网络问题等。
2. 建立监控机制:利用监控工具以评估对接性能和用户体验,实时发现问题。
3. 更新安全措施:随着技术的进步和安全威胁的发展,定期升级安全措施如数据加密、身份认证等。
4. 收集用户反馈:听取用户的意见和建议,以进行进一步的和改进。
用户体验在区块链钱包的对接中非常关键,良好的用户体验不仅会提高用户的使用满意度,还能够直接影响到用户的留存率和推荐率:
1. 操作简便:用户在对接过程中无需复杂的操作,尽量减少对他们的技术要求。
2. 清晰的反馈:对接过程中应提供实时反馈,引导用户完成每一步操作。
3. 可靠性:保证对接功能的稳定性和安全性,避免因为系统故障而影响用户体验。
4. 教程和支持:为用户提供详尽的使用说明和技术支持,以帮助他们顺畅进行对接操作。
区块链钱包的对接虽然是一个复杂的过程,但通过科学的方法和清晰的步骤,可以有效缩短对接时间。对接的成功不仅取决于技术的实现,还需要关注用户体验和安全性。希望本文能为你对区块链钱包对接的理解提供一些帮助,并为后续的实施工作提供一定的借鉴。